#35909b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35909b is composed of 20.8% red, 56.5%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 7.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 186.5 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 40.8%. #35909b color hex could be obtained by blending #6affff with #002137.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#35909b color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#35909b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#35909b has RGB values of R:53, G:144,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 3510427.

Shades and Tints of #35909b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030809 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#35909b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656a6b is the less saturated color, while #05b6cb is the most saturated one.
